What is an Explosion-proof Pneumatic Actuator?

An explosion-proof pneumatic actuator is a device used to control the movement of valves or machinery in environments classified as hazardous. These actuators are powered by compressed air rather than electricity, making them suitable for use in explosive atmospheres. The explosion-proof design ensures that, in the unlikely event of an internal explosion, the actuator will not allow the ignition of the external environment.
